Mountaineering routes around Sestriere are situated in the Italian Alps at an altitude exceeding 2,000 meters, characterized by impressive alpine peaks and diverse terrain. The region features snow-capped summits like Mount Fraiteve, high-altitude lakes such as Black Lake and Lake Losetta, and extensive coniferous forests within areas like Gran Bosco di Salbertrand Nature Park. This varied landscape provides a range of challenging ascents and scenic high-altitude trekking opportunities.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many mountaineering routes are available around Sestriere?

Sestriere offers a diverse range of mountaineering routes, with over a dozen documented trails. These routes vary in difficulty, providing options for both moderately experienced and advanced mountaineers looking for challenging ascents.

Are there any moderate mountaineering routes in Sestriere?

Yes, Sestriere features several moderate mountaineering routes. For example, the Cima Saurel / Cime de Saurel – Baita Gimont loop from Claviere is a moderate option, offering a rewarding experience without the extreme challenges of more difficult climbs. There are 3 moderate routes in total.

What are the best months for mountaineering in Sestriere?

The warmer months, typically from late spring through early autumn, are ideal for high-altitude trekking and mountaineering in Sestriere. During this period, trails are generally clear of snow, and the weather is more stable. However, Sestriere also offers winter mountaineering opportunities like snowshoeing and ice climbing on frozen waterfalls for those equipped for colder conditions.

Are there any circular mountaineering routes in Sestriere?

Many of the mountaineering routes around Sestriere are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. A notable example is the Bivacco Matteo Corradini loop from Thures, which offers significant elevation gain through alpine terrain in a circular format.

What kind of views can I expect on mountaineering routes in Sestriere?

Mountaineering in Sestriere promises spectacular panoramic views of the Italian Alps. You can expect to see majestic peaks, often snow-capped, and sweeping vistas extending to the Monviso Massif, Cottian Alps, Mount Rocciamelone, and Gran Paradiso. Elevated viewpoints like Mount Fraiteve and Basset Hill are renowned for their breathtaking scenery.

Are there any routes that pass by alpine lakes?

Yes, several routes in Sestriere lead to or pass by picturesque alpine lakes. The Laghetto del Chiosonetto – Chisonetto Springs loop from Sestriere is one such route, taking you through high-altitude landscapes and past alpine springs. The region is also home to beautiful lakes like Black Lake (Lago Nero) and Lake Losetta, which are popular hiking destinations.

Are there any routes with challenging climbing sections?

Yes, Sestriere is known for its challenging mountaineering opportunities, including routes with difficult climbing sections. The Fungo Magico Climbing Route loop from Claviere is a prime example, specifically designed for those seeking a demanding ascent with technical climbing elements.

What is the longest mountaineering route in Sestriere?

Among the documented routes, the Monte Giassiez loop from Thures stands out as one of the longest, covering approximately 19.3 kilometers (12 miles). This difficult route offers an extensive journey through the alpine landscape, typically requiring a full day to complete.
